Resident Care Associate (Direct Care)
On-site · Virginia Beach, Virginia, United States
Job Summary
Resident Care Associate provides direct care to seniors in Assisted Living and Memory Care, assisting residents with daily activities, implementing individualized care plans, documenting services, and supporting residents’ dignity and quality of life. Responsibilities include aiding mobility, performing care rounds, assisting with lifts and transfers, maintaining skin integrity, documenting daily care activities, reporting issues to the supervisor, adhering to safety and infection-control procedures, and collaborating with the Resident Care Director. The role requires compassionate service, ability to meet physical demands (lifting up to 50-75 pounds), flexible scheduling (including weekends), and certification or willingness to obtain relevant Direct-Care and CPR/First Aid credentials. The role emphasizes confidentiality, respectful interactions with residents and families, and participation in trainings and team meetings.
Required Qualifications
- Direct-Care or other state-specific certification required, or willingness to obtain
- CPR and First Aid certification, or willingness to obtain according to company policy
- Ability to fulfill both the physical and emotional needs of residents
- Upholds resident confidentiality
- Flexible availability, including weekends
- Proficient in using basic office equipment, including personal computers, to maintain high job performance
